Transaction 3d367f31171af8b223c02f18c8b0951523b64432b153e99b0ecbf60c719cca22

1 Input
2 Outputs
  • 3d367f31171af8b223c02f18c8b0951523b64432b153e99b0ecbf60c719cca22:0
  • value  9130792
    address  3E2GkwMUpcWJoLaTvohiJewzMSsZaSJ4y9
  • 3d367f31171af8b223c02f18c8b0951523b64432b153e99b0ecbf60c719cca22:1
  • value  42856140
    address  3LWf5Cw8s1r3krsPGTmH1cgHbkPbjCAuL6